Surrey Storm’s youth team Surrey Storm Talent take on Loughborough Lightning Talent at Guildford Spectrum tomorrow at 6.30pm. It’s free for spectators so all you Storm fans can come along and watch this youth game and cheer on our youngsters for absolutely free!

It will be the last Netball Talent League match that Storm’s England youngsters play before heading off to the Under 17 Netball Europe Championships in Belfast on March 12th - 14th. Storm defenders Rachel Mulloy, Francesca Desmond and mid-courter Ellie Fawsitt were selected for the England squad earlier this year.

Talent coach Anita Hollman will be hoping that as well as her England stars firing on all cylinders that the squad will show more consistency following a narrow three-goal defeat against Hertfordshire Mavericks last time out.

The Talent Squad has been boosted by the return of Kadeen Corbin from injury who will provide the shooting end with some further options. Corbin made an impressive last quarter return as goal shooter against Mavericks making an immediate impact to proceedings taking plenty of ball and shots at goal. The experienced and powerful attacker certainly provided Storm the impetus they needed up front, an area coach Hollman has been working hard on all season. The squad are also back to full strength after a bout of illness and injury and are ready and raring to go.

Loughborough Lightning have always supplied an abundance of talented youth players through their university structure so the match is all set to be another hard fought NTL encounter. The match kicks off at 6.30pm at Guildford Spectrum. See you there Storm fans!
